

Queen Latifah, born Dana Elaine Owens on March 18, 1970, in Newark, New Jersey, is an American singer, rapper, actress, and producer.
Early Life and Music Career
Queen Latifah was born into a musical family, and her parents exposed her to various genres of music from an early age.
She began rapping in high school and adopted the stage name “Queen Latifah,” inspired by a character in the 1968 film “The Queen.”
In 1988, she released her debut album, “All Hail the Queen,” which showcased her strong feminist and socially conscious lyrics.
Queen Latifah’s music blended elements of hip-hop, soul, and jazz, and she became one of the pioneers of the female empowerment movement in rap.

Queen Latifah’s talent as an actress became evident early in her career, and she transitioned into acting with success.
She made her film debut in 1991 in “Jungle Fever” and went on to appear in notable movies such as “Set It Off,” “Chicago,” and “Hairspray.”
Her performances garnered critical acclaim, and she received several awards and nominations, including an Academy Award nomination for her role in “Chicago.”
Queen Latifah also had success on television, starring in the sitcom “Living Single” and receiving critical praise for her portrayal of blues singer Bessie Smith in the HBO film “Bessie.”
Television Hosting and Producing
In addition to acting, Queen Latifah has hosted her own talk show, “The Queen Latifah Show,” from 1999 to 2001, and again from 2013 to 2015.
She also delved into producing and has been involved in the production of various films and television projects, showcasing her business acumen and creative vision.
